## Changelog — Catalog cache defaults changed

As of release 12.4, the Mercantia catalog service no longer invalidates cache entries on every SKU write. Invalidation now batches on a short interval, which cut origin load by roughly a third in staging without observable staleness complaints. Please review dashboards after rollout. The new defaults shipped are as follows.

config for bahof-tahaf:
WENDOR_LOG_LEVEL=debug
WENDOR_METRICS_HOST=metrics.wendor.lumiclabs.internal
WENDOR_POOL_SIZE=4

Subject: Survey kit crate going out

Hi dispatch,

The crate with the Ridgemoor survey instruments is packed and sitting by bay two — levels, tripods, the lot. It needs to reach the Calder Flats site office before noon tomorrow, and the gear is fragile, so flag it for careful loading. Here's the hand-over instruction for the courier:

drop instructions, yagug-badug: the jorix casok courier leaves the eliath ledger at gate 3779 under passcode 753269

Heads up: we're retiring the old homegrown job queue (Crankshaft) in favor of Relayline. Tickets about stuck exports or duplicate emails are almost always Crankshaft remnants — tag them `queue-migration` so the Relayline crew sees them fast. Cutover finishes end of quarter. If a customer is blocked today, reach the migration desk at the address below.

escalation mailbox, kaweg-kahif: druwyn.sordor@nelvroworks.corp

## CI Note: Job Queue Migration

Scope: replacing the homegrown Stackpile queue with Ferrocell. Old queue serialized jobs with unauthenticated pickle-style blobs; Ferrocell uses signed envelopes. During migration, CI runs both queues in shadow mode; the comparator job fails on payload mismatch, not on latency. Secrets never transit the legacy path post-cutover. Review points: envelope signature verification, dead-letter handling, replay window. Cutover builds are pinned; verification requires the token below.

pipeline stamp: htk31_dc1e0e1cc2b58aaf152d86379a867b9